A win for International Falls just wasn't in the cards on Wednesday as the squad wasn't able to take the lead at any point. They lost 56-31 to the Rush City Tigers. The Broncos were given a dose of their own medicine in this game as the Tigers apparently hadn't forgotten their defeat the last time these teams played back in October of 2023.
International Falls' loss came despite strong showings from Carter Line and Hayden Swenson. Line picked up 77 receiving yards and two touchdowns, while Swenson threw for 194 yards and four touchdowns. Line didn't just play on offense: he also made ten total tackles and defended a pass. Zachary Youso also helped with two touchdowns in total.
International Falls is on a three-game losing streak that has dropped them down to 5-3. As for Rush City, they pushed their record up to 8-0 with the victory, which was their fourth straight at home.
International Falls will face off against Crosby-Ironton at 6:00 p.m. on Tuesday. International Falls is strutting in with some offensive muscle as they've averaged 35.6 points per game this season. Rush City does not have any more games scheduled as of now.
